12V396TC82 technical characteristics and performance data
As a 12‑cylinder V‑configuration four‑stroke diesel engine, the 12V396TC82 is designed for consistent output in demanding environments. The “TC” designation signifies turbocharging and charge‑air cooling, enabling high specific power while maintaining conservative thermal loading. Depending on configuration and rating, typical propulsion and genset outputs for the 12V396TC82 fall in the medium- to high‑speed segment, with commonly applied continuous and intermittent ratings in the roughly 800–1,500 kW class. In marine propulsion, operators typically run the engine in the 1,600–1,950 rpm band; for auxiliary and emergency generator applications, standardized 1,500/1,800 rpm ratings support 50/60 Hz requirements.
Core engineering focuses on durability and ease of overhaul. The compact block and individual cylinder heads facilitate in‑situ maintenance. Turbocharged induction combined with charge‑air cooling stabilizes combustion temperatures and supports clean, efficient operation on marine distillate fuels. A robust lubrication system with high‑capacity oil filtration supports long running intervals, while jacket‑water and separate charge‑air cooling circuits manage thermal loads in warm ambient conditions typical for engine rooms. Mechanical fuel injection with proven governor solutions provides predictable behavior under load steps—an important benefit for harbor maneuvering, DP operations, and sudden electrical load acceptance on gensets.

Typical applications of the MTU 12V396TC82 diesel engine
The 12V396TC82 is widely applied where uptime and performance matter. In marine propulsion, it is frequently specified for coastal cargo vessels, offshore support vessels, tugs, workboats, and passenger ferries that demand responsive throttle behavior and strong torque throughout the mid‑range. For high‑duty cycles such as towing, station keeping, or shuttle operations, the engine’s thermal robustness and efficient charge‑air management are decisive advantages.
As an auxiliary and emergency generator drive, the 12V396TC82 provides reliable electrical power for hotel loads, deck equipment, and critical systems. In stationary roles, it serves industrial facilities and power plants as a dependable genset prime mover, valued for fast start‑up, steady frequency control, and prolonged operation under varying loads.
